How they compare

Oman currently reports 29,147 kg per hectare against 5,441 kg per hectare in European Union, a difference of 23,706 kg per hectare.

That makes Oman's figure about 5.4 times European Union's.

The two have swapped places 5 times across 63 shared years of data; in 1961 it was European Union ahead.

European Union ranks 1st and Oman ranks 1st of 2 regions.

Across the 7 decades both report, European Union averaged higher in 3 and Oman in 4.

Head to head by decade

Decade European Union Oman Difference Ahead
1960s 2,287 kg per hectare 1,136 kg per hectare 1,151 kg per hectare European Union
1970s 3,073 kg per hectare 1,162 kg per hectare 1,911 kg per hectare European Union
1980s 3,848 kg per hectare 1,613 kg per hectare 2,235 kg per hectare European Union
1990s 4,235 kg per hectare 4,900 kg per hectare 665.63 kg per hectare Oman
2000s 4,678 kg per hectare 5,694 kg per hectare 1,016 kg per hectare Oman
2010s 5,254 kg per hectare 10,850 kg per hectare 5,596 kg per hectare Oman
2020s 5,430 kg per hectare 26,406 kg per hectare 20,976 kg per hectare Oman

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

Cereal yield, measured as kilograms per hectare of harvested land, includes wheat, rice, maize, barley, oats, rye, millet, sorghum, buckwheat, and mixed grains. Production data on cereals relate to crops harvested for dry grain only. Cereal crops harvested for hay or harvested green for food, feed, or silage and those used for grazing are excluded. The FAO allocates production data to the calendar year in which the bulk of the harvest took place. Most of a crop harvested near the end of a year will be used in the following year.
